I also live in Renfrewshire and have been monitoring my broadband connection for the last 4 weeks.

I had an engineer at my home last Friday to check my connection and he told me exactly what I already knew, "Your connection is running perfectly, levels are exactly right, the problem lies at headend - You would not believe how many callouts we are dealing with just now, and there is nothing we can do about it".

My connection has been running at 345 Kb/s for the last 4 weeks - I was also on the phone to India for over 30 minutes reporting the fault, the guy had me rebooting into Safe Mode and downloading files from Microsoft - when the download was dribbling down at 26Kb/s he finally admitted defeat and scheduled the techie appointment.

As already mentioned, the engineer conceded that the faults are the result of the 20Mb upgrade, nothing to do within customers' homes - The majority of his working day is visiting unhappy customers' homes, where he can find no faults.

Think about how many people who are unaware of these problems, people who browse the Internet or check their email a couple of times a week and just do not realise they are paying for a service speed which they are simply not getting.

I have run 3 tests from both speedtest.net and Paul Marsden and taken the average from each. Here are my results:

Time – speedtest – Paul Marsden
10am – 17.27Mbps – 17.21Mbps
11am – 16.18Mbps – 15.23Mbps
12pm – 16.18Mbps – 15.47Mbps
2pm – 11.16Mbps – 5.42Mbps
3pm – 3.30Mbps – 10.46Mbps
4pm – 8.91Mbps – 4.61Mbps
Following the tests at 4pm, I downloaded over 3Gb, so that traffic shaping would kick in.
5pm – 4.52Mbps – 3.21Mbps (Being Shaped)
6pm – 3.70Mbps – 2.11Mbps (Being Shaped)
7pm – 3.77Mbps – 1.17Mbps (Being Shaped)
8pm – 3.80Mbps – 2.37Mbps (Being Shaped)
Shaping now turned off (I used speedtest.net to confirm when shaping was being applied, as the upload speeds reduced from 768k to 256k)
9pm – 5.86Mbps – 2.87Mbps
10pm – 2.18Mbps – 1.42Mbps – VERY POOR for 20Mbps connection not being shaped !!!

Interestingly there are major differences between the two speed test sites from 2pm onwards.

Although most kids are now on summer holidays, it would appear that afternoon and evening browsing is much slower than before 3pm. More testing would be needed to confirm this though.
